Distributed Query Plan Generation Using Multiobjective Genetic Algorithm

被引:5
|
作者
Panicker, Shina [1 ]
Kumar, T. V. Vijay [2 ]
机构
[1] Minist Informat Technol, SFIO NIC Div, Natl Informat Ctr, New Delhi 110003, India
[2] Jawaharlal Nehru Univ, Sch Comp & Syst Sci, New Delhi 110067, India
来源
关键词
EVOLUTIONARY ALGORITHMS; SEARCH;
D O I
10.1155/2014/628471
中图分类号
O [数理科学和化学]; P [天文学、地球科学]; Q [生物科学]; N [自然科学总论];
学科分类号
07 ; 0710 ; 09 ;
摘要
A distributed query processing strategy, which is a key performance determinant in accessing distributed databases, aims to minimize the total query processing cost. One way to achieve this is by generating efficient distributed query plans that involve fewer sites for processing a query. In the case of distributed relational databases, the number of possible query plans increases exponentially with respect to the number of relations accessed by the query and the number of sites where these relations reside. Consequently, computing optimal distributed query plans becomes a complex problem. This distributed query plan generation (DQPG) problem has already been addressed using single objective genetic algorithm, where the objective is to minimize the total query processing cost comprising the local processing cost (LPC) and the site-to-site communication cost (CC). In this paper, this DQPG problem is formulated and solved as a biobjective optimization problem with the two objectives being minimize total LPC and minimize total CC. These objectives are simultaneously optimized using a multiobjective genetic algorithm NSGA-II. Experimental comparison of the proposed NSGA-II based DQPG algorithm with the single objective genetic algorithm shows that the former performs comparatively better and converges quickly towards optimal solutions for an observed crossover and mutation probability.
引用
收藏
页数:17
相关论文
共 50 条
  • [31] Effect of distributed generation installation on power loss using genetic algorithm method
    Hasibuan, A.
    Masri, S.
    Othman, W. A. F. W. B.
    10TH INTERNATIONAL CONFERENCE NUMERICAL ANALYSIS IN ENGINEERING, 2018, 308
  • [32] Mitigating voltage sag by optimal allocation of distributed generation using genetic algorithm
    Jahromi, Mahda Jenabali
    Farjah, Ebrahim
    Zolghadri, Mansour
    PROCEEDINGS OF THE 9TH INTERNATIONAL CONFERENCE ON ELECTRICAL POWER QUALITY AND UTILISATION, VOLS 1 AND 2, 2007, : 865 - +
  • [33] Optimal Siting and Sizing of Distributed Generation using a Multiobjective Index
    Narvaez, P. A.
    Lopez-Lezama, J. M.
    Velilla Hernadez, E.
    2014 IEEE CENTRAL AMERICA AND PANAMA CONVENTION (CONCAPAN XXXIV), 2014,
  • [34] Optimal Reservoir Optimization Using Multiobjective Genetic Algorithm
    Chandra, Vinod S. S.
    Hareendran, S. Anand
    Sankar, Saju S.
    ADVANCES IN SWARM INTELLIGENCE, ICSI 2020, 2020, 12145 : 445 - 454
  • [35] Plantwide controller tuning using a multiobjective genetic algorithm
    Phimister, JR
    Fraga, ES
    Seider, WD
    DYNAMICS & CONTROL OF PROCESS SYSTEMS 1998, VOLUMES 1 AND 2, 1999, : 369 - 374
  • [36] Overlapping Community Detection Using Multiobjective Genetic Algorithm
    Kumar, Amit
    Barman, Debaditya
    Sarkar, Ritam
    Chowdhury, Nirmalya
    IEEE TRANSACTIONS ON COMPUTATIONAL SOCIAL SYSTEMS, 2020, 7 (03) : 802 - 817
  • [37] Product configuration optimization using a multiobjective genetic algorithm
    Li, Bin
    Chen, Liping
    Huang, Zhengdong
    Zhong, Yifang
    International Journal of Advanced Manufacturing Technology, 2006, 30 (1-2): : 20 - 29
  • [38] Product configuration optimization using a multiobjective genetic algorithm
    Li, Bin
    Chen, Liping
    Huang, Zhengdong
    Zhong, Yifang
    INTERNATIONAL JOURNAL OF ADVANCED MANUFACTURING TECHNOLOGY, 2006, 30 (1-2): : 20 - 29
  • [39] Product configuration optimization using a multiobjective genetic algorithm
    Bin Li
    Liping Chen
    Zhengdong Huang
    Yifang Zhong
    The International Journal of Advanced Manufacturing Technology, 2006, 30 : 20 - 29
  • [40] Combinatorial library design using a multiobjective genetic algorithm
    Gillet, VJ
    Khatib, W
    Willett, P
    Fleming, PJ
    Green, DVS
    JOURNAL OF CHEMICAL INFORMATION AND COMPUTER SCIENCES, 2002, 42 (02): : 375 - 385